When shopping for a bunk bed, it's vital to understand the different types available. Here is a breakdown of the most popular styles:
1. Standard Bunk Beds
Standard childrens bunk beds beds consist of 2 beds stacked on top of each other. They are normally easy in style and extremely functional.
2. Loft Beds
Loft beds elevate the sleeping area while leaving the space beneath open for other uses, like a desk or play location. This choice is excellent for studios or children's spaces.
3. L-Shaped Bunk Beds
L-shaped bunk beds include 2 beds arranged perpendicularly to each other. This style can often consist of additional features such as integrated shelves or a staircase.
4. Twin-over-Full Bunk Beds
This design consists of a twin bed on the top and a fuller-sized bed on the bottom, appealing to both kids and teenagers.
5. Bunk Beds with Trundle
These bunk beds come with an additional bed that can be taken out from below the bottom bunk, best for slumber parties.
6. Custom Bunk Beds
Numerous producers use custom-made styles to fit special dimensions or styles, making them ideal for specific space designs.
